Neat, tidy and far more generous than first impressions suggest, this splendid 3 bedroom 1 bathroom street-front strata residence is a little "lock-up-and-leave" overachiever with plenty up its sleeve.

First-home buyers and down-sizers alike will love the surprising sense of space, excellent parking, generous storage and inviting entertaining options, all wrapped up in an easy-care package that leaves more time for actually enjoying life. Best of all, sprawling Butterworth Park sits directly opposite, effectively putting an abundance of greenery at your feet without adding a single blade of grass to your weekend chore list.

A tiled front living room benefits from pleasant parkland views and a gas bayonet for heating, leading into a tiled dining area with split-system air-conditioning, its own lovely tree-lined park vista to savour and space for a potential study nook.

The adjacent kitchen is also tiled and functional in its design, playing host to a storage pantry, under-bench cupboards, a microwave recess, tiled splashbacks, a Whirlpool four-burner gas cooktop, a separate Fisher and Paykel oven and a Bosch dishwasher.

The bedrooms are all carpeted for comfort and sit behind a single door that cleverly shuts off the sleeping quarters. The front master allows you to wake up to a gorgeous park aspect, alongside full-height double-sliding-door built-in wardrobes and a split-system air-conditioning unit.

The third bedroom has a ceiling fan and overlooks the spacious north-facing backyard, where a future swimming pool definitely wouldn't look out of place. Brilliant in its simplicity is a practical bathroom with a bathtub, showerhead, vanity basin and under-bench storage.

The tiled laundry features a separate toilet, under-bench storage and a single-door cupboard. It also flows out to the yard and its stress-free artificial turf, accompanied by a huge wraparound outdoor patio-entertaining area that is generous enough to cater for absolutely any occasion. Café/shade blinds protect everybody from the elements, towards the west.

A powered lock-up storeroom - off the alfresco - is an added bonus, whilst the lock-up workshop shed (also powered) has roller-door access and is the ultimate "tradie's dream". A pitched single carport, behind double gates, affords drive-through capabilities leading into the workshop, via the patio. Low-maintenance frangipani gardens and a delightful rear mandarin tree complete the picture, here.

Just around the corner from this tranquil parkside locale lies Waddington Primary School, as well as a host of bus stops and other lush local parklands. Also nearby are the likes of Mercy College, the Emmanuel Christian Community School, Girrawheen Senior High School, shopping centres, community sporting facilities, the Marangaroo Golf Course, the Malaga Markets and industrial area and major arterial roads - for easy access to the coast, the city, our picturesque Swan Valley, Perth Airport and beyond.
